In the Alex area, professional installation typically ranges from $3 to $12 per square foot, heavily dependent on the material chosen. Local factors like the prevalence of concrete slab foundations common in Oklahoma homes can add to preparation costs for moisture mitigation. The final price is also influenced by the complexity of the job, subfloor condition, and the removal/disposal of your old flooring.
Alex experiences hot, humid summers and variable winters, making dimensional stability crucial. Solid hardwood can expand and contract significantly with our humidity swings, so engineered wood or luxury vinyl plank (LVP) are often more stable choices. For moisture resistance in basements or on slabs, tile or LVP with a moisture barrier is highly recommended due to potential ground moisture.
Late spring and early fall are ideal, offering moderate temperatures and lower humidity, which is important for adhesives to cure properly and for materials like hardwood to acclimate. It's best to avoid the peak of our humid summer and the rainy spring season when scheduling deliveries, as moisture exposure during transport can warp materials.
Always verify the installer is licensed and insured to operate in Oklahoma. Seek out providers with specific experience in our common foundation types (slab and pier-and-beam) and ask for local references in Alex or nearby towns like Chickasha. A reputable installer will always conduct an in-home assessment to check for subfloor levelness and moisture before giving a final quote.
Generally, a simple flooring replacement does not require a permit in Alex or Grady County. However, the common issue you must prepare for is an uneven subfloor, especially in older homes, which often requires additional leveling work (a "floor prep" charge). Additionally, if your project involves structural changes to the floor or altering egress in a basement, you should check with the Grady County Building Department.
